Makeup is all about elevating your own look. It has a huge range of possibilities. But, for someone that wears makeup only occasionally, I have had to nail down some essentials. For me, I usually keep my look pretty simple and minimalistic. On my best days, I use some BB cream, a little bronzer, blush, and mascara if I’m getting crazy. With my little experimenting with makeup, I’ve had time to really nail down the key products I need to pass as someone who looks as if they know how to really use makeup.

Let’s start with a base. 

Due to the fact I really enjoy not wearing much makeup on a day-to-day basis, I wash my face and moisturize every day. I also use a silicone facial scrubber every now and again when I need to exfoliate. When I am doing a full face of makeup, I use a BB cream that Tarte makes that is not full coverage. It’s the perfect balance of coverage and true skin as I like my freckles to show. Now for how I apply it…I use my hands almost every time with the exception of a beauty blender being tossed in the mix once every blue moon. So many people ridicule me for it but that’s what works for me.

Bronzer 

Bronzer is something that is newer to my simple routine, but I really like it. I used to use the Too Faced one everyone has, but I found that Butter Bronzer is way more my vibe. It works just as well if not better. It smells good and is half the price of most others. The bronzer is a powder, so sadly, I do use a brush to apply it. I swipe under my cheekbones and on the sides of my forehead. This process takes maybe 30 seconds for me. 

Blush 

So…blush is and always has been my favorite makeup product other than mascara. I used to use powder blush, but once again I like the hands-on experience, so I recently bought the Glossier Cloud Paint and I am in love with it. I need to try more of their products ASAP. I highly recommend their cloud paint. A little goes a long way with this product. You can do as much as you want or as little and all the colors it comes in are so pretty and natural-looking.

Mascara

I will say that I do take pride in my eyelashes. They are pretty long and naturally pretty curly. Mascara has been a basic I’ve used for a long time. Along the way, I’ve learned that I tend to dislike the mascaras that clump easily and that have wands that are super thin. The mascara I use is not anything you’d say is special, yet it is special to me. It is the L’Oreal Voluminous Original Mascara in black, although I sometimes get the brown. I am telling you, this is the best mascara out there. I have, like, three in my makeup drawer, one in my car, and one in my purse. It’s like a security blanket to have it with me at all times. 

 

All of these products combine to take my pretty basic look a step higher. They are versatile and easy to get. I recommend them all to anyone who asks.
